Understanding the Metric and Imperial Systems:
Before diving into the conversion, it's important to briefly understand the two systems involved.
The Metric System (International System of Units or SI): This system is based on powers of 10, making conversions relatively straightforward. The base unit of length is the meter (m). Centimeters (cm) are a smaller unit, with 100 centimeters equaling 1 meter.
The Imperial System: This system, predominantly used in the United States, uses units like inches, feet, yards, and miles. The relationships between these units are less intuitive than in the metric system. For instance, 12 inches make up 1 foot, 3 feet make up 1 yard, and 1760 yards make up 1 mile.

Method 1: Direct Conversion using the Conversion Factor
The most straightforward method to convert 54 cm to inches involves directly applying the conversion factor:
1. Set up a proportion: We can set up a proportion using the known conversion factor:
```
1 inch / 2.54 cm = x inches / 54 cm
```
where 'x' represents the number of inches equivalent to 54 cm.
2. Solve for x: To solve for x, we cross-multiply:
```
1 inch 54 cm = 2.54 cm x inches
```
3. Isolate x: Divide both sides by 2.54 cm:
```
x inches = (1 inch 54 cm) / 2.54 cm
x inches ≈ 21.26 inches
```
Therefore, 54 centimeters is approximately equal to 21.26 inches.
Method 2: Using Dimensional Analysis
Dimensional analysis is a powerful technique for unit conversions. It involves multiplying the given value by a fraction representing the conversion factor, ensuring the unwanted units cancel out.
1. Start with the given value: 54 cm
2. Multiply by the conversion factor: We need to arrange the conversion factor so that centimeters cancel out and leave us with inches. This means we place inches in the numerator and centimeters in the denominator:
```
54 cm (1 inch / 2.54 cm)
```
3. Cancel out units: The "cm" units cancel each other out:
```
54 (1 inch / 2.54)
```
4. Calculate the result:
```
54 / 2.54 ≈ 21.26 inches
```
Precision and Significant Figures:
The accuracy of our conversion depends on the number of significant figures used. The conversion factor 2.54 cm/inch has an infinite number of significant figures as it's a defined value. However, the input value 54 cm has two significant figures. Therefore, our answer, 21.26 inches, should be rounded to two significant figures, resulting in 21 inches. In most practical scenarios, retaining one or two decimal places provides sufficient accuracy.
Examples of Conversions:
Let's practice with a few more examples:
Convert 10 cm to inches: 10 cm (1 inch / 2.54 cm) ≈ 3.94 inches
Convert 75 cm to inches: 75 cm (1 inch / 2.54 cm) ≈ 29.53 inches
Convert 1 meter (100 cm) to inches: 100 cm (1 inch / 2.54 cm) ≈ 39.37 inches
